Feature Comparison
| Feature Category | InsurFlow | Quotix |
|---|---|---|
| Primary Function | Workflow automation & process digitization | Real-time quoting, binding & CRM |
| Key 2025-26 Updates | No-code automation builder, AI claims triage, embedded analytics, real-time collaboration | Usage-based comparative rating (telematics/IoT), recommendation engine, e-signature |
| AI Capabilities | AI-driven claims triage, automated compliance checks | Coverage recommendation engine |
| Integration Reach | 200+ API connections (AMS, CRM, core admin) | High carrier connectivity, CRM, e-signature |
| Best For | Mid-market agencies reducing processing time & errors | Independent agents competing with direct-to-consumer carriers |
Pricing Comparison
Pricing structures reflect their distinct value propositions.
- InsurFlow: Tiered monthly subscription based on number of workflows and users. Starter plans begin around $2,500/month for up to 5 users, scaling to enterprise plans with custom pricing. Offers a 14-day free trial of the full platform.
- Quotix: Per-agent and per-quote pricing. Typically $150/agent/month plus a small fee per comparative quote (e.g., $0.50–$1 per quote). This model is more accessible for smaller agencies. A 30-day free trial is available.
For cost-conscious agencies, Quotix offers lower entry costs, while InsurFlow delivers more comprehensive back-office value for larger teams.
Ease of Use
InsurFlow has a steeper learning curve due to its visual process designer and no-code builder. However, its 2025 UI overhaul significantly improved navigation, and the built-in templates reduce setup time. It scores well once configured.
Quotix excels in this area. Agents can generate a personalized, IoT-optimized quote in under 30 seconds. The interface is clean, modern, and requires minimal training. For a quick start and daily quoting, Quotix is hands-down more intuitive.
Integrations
InsurFlow boasts 200+ native integrations including major AMS (Applied, Vertafore), CRM (Salesforce, HubSpot), and core admin systems. Its open API makes it a versatile hub for an existing tech stack. However, carrier connections for comparative rating are limited compared to Quotix.
Quotix prioritizes carrier connectivity—especially those accepting real-time telematics data. It also offers a built-in CRM and e-signature, reducing the need for third-party apps. If your goal is seamless quoting across many carriers, Quotix wins. For broader workflow orchestration, InsurFlow has the edge.
Support
Both platforms offer robust support, but with different models:
- InsurFlow: Dedicated account managers for mid-market clients, 24/7 phone/chat support, and a comprehensive knowledge base. Onboarding includes process mapping workshops. Score: 88/100
- Quotix: High-touch online support with email, chat, and phone (Mon–Fri). Blazing response times (under 2 minutes on chat average). Community forums and video tutorials are also available. Score: 85/100
